Patrick Amfo Anim

Patrick Amfo Anim is a Marketing lecturer at Lancaster University Ghana. He is a Ph.D. Candidate at the University of Ghana Business School. He also holds M.Phil. and a B.Sc. in Marketing from the University of Ghana and University of Professional Studies Accra respectively. His research areas include B2B marketing, Branding, Political marketing, Service innovation, Digital & Social Media Marketing, Environmental Sustainability, and Entrepreneurship. His research works have been published in internationally peer-reviewed journals including Journal of Business and Industrial Marketing, Journal of Consumer Marketing, European Journal of Innovation Management, and Journal of Enterprising Communities: People and Places in the Global Economy. He serves as a reviewer for the Journal of Small Business and Enterprise Development, European Journal of Marketing, and Journal of Sustainable Business and Management Solutions in Emerging Economies. He has also presented competitive papers at reputable international conferences.
